I bought this hosta four years ago. Lovely foliage but ... it inevitably reverts to almost green, next photo shows what it looks like in mid summer.
Like all my hosta plants, it is in a pot, with a tray under it so there is water supply to the roots.
I tried different positions in the garden to see if the amount of sun light would make a difference, but no, each year the same things happens.
Does anyone in the forum know why this is happening?
Does this happen to anyone else?
